ILLINOIS WATERWAY - CHANNEL CONDITION/SAFETY ADVISORY
The following zones are in the high-water watch phase in accordance with the Illinois Waterway Action Plan Annex: Havana (Mile 128.9 – Mile 102.0) and Beardstown (Mile 101.9 – Mile 80.3). Mariners should exercise caution and minimize wake in all high-water zones. The laying-up on saturated levees is prohibited. Mariners should be experienced in high water conditions and to avoid down-streaming operation. Mariners should remain vigilant to an increase in debris and maneuver appropriately. Be aware that a buildup of debris in fleeting areas may have occurred and take appropriate action to prevent barge breakaways. Exercise caution in all passing/meeting situations as swift current may be present. Navigation buoys may have been dragged off station, so remain alert while transiting. Recreational traffic is discouraged.

MILE 69.4 - FLEETING OPERATION
Continuing until further notice, from 7:00 a.m. until 5:30 p.m., Monday through Friday, the J.F. Brennan Company has a marine plant fleeted in the vicinity of Mile 69.4, LDB, at a shoreside facility. Mariners transiting the area are requested to contact the M/V SAM B., via VHF-FM Channel 13 or 16 or at (618) 616-3978, 30-minutes prior to transiting the area for additional information. Mariners are urged to exercise caution in the area.
